crypto: x86/glue-helper - drop CTR helper routines
The glue helper's CTR routines are no longer used, so drop them. Acked-by: Eric Biggers <ebiggers@google.com> Signed-off-by: Ard Biesheuvel <ardb@kernel.org> Signed-off-by: Herbert Xu <herbert@gondor.apana.org.au>
